İmmünsüpresif Bir Hastada Gelişen Ochrobactrum Anthropi Bakteriyemisi

Abstract

O.anthropi formerly known as Achromobacter spp. or CDC group Vd, can be isolated from various environmental sources. It’s an aerobic, gram negative, nonfermentative microorganism, which can rarely cause infection in humans. It grows on Mac Conkey agar plate. It’s peritrichious flagellated and motile. Recently it has been increasingly seen as a nosocomial pathogen in humans. Mostly O.anthropi is reported as a cause of catheter related bloodstream infection, but it can cause infection in most organ systems. Here, O.anthropi bacteremia is presented in a patient who’s receiving chemotherapy for relapsed acute myeloid leukemia (AML) and previously had haematopoetic stem cell transplantation (HSCT)
